    It is to celebrate the same spirit that Uri would re-release in theaters on Kargil Diwas which is celebrated on July 26th. The government has taken the initiative to run the film for free in 500 theatres in Maharashtra in order to inspire the youth. Talking about the incident, Aditya Dhar, the director of the film, said, “The greatest validation for any filmmaker is to know that he has inspired youngsters to think about the valor and sacrifice it's a wonderful initiative by our Chief Minister Devendra Fadnavis and I’m glad people will get to see the film for free this time.”
